During the preliminary signup survey, you can specify if you are presently jobless or dealing with any kind of financial problems. When the payment screen turns up, there will be a link on it stating ‘Request financial aid’– you can click it to discover if you are eligible for their program or not. You’ll be asked a few questions and used discounts based on the information you offer– with the largest discount rate being 40% off the original rate.

Although doesn’t advertise this option, and plainly try pushing new clients into their automated matching system– there’s still a method you can pick your own therapist rather. To do so, you need to go to BetterHelp’s desktop version instead of the mobile app. Scroll all the way down, and click the ‘discover a therapist’ link in the footer menu.

You need to choose your location, then you will be presented with a list of pertinent profiles you can search. If you revitalize the page, other profiles might appear. If you see somebody you like, open their profile in a new tab, while striking the refresh button on the main page a couple of times still, to see what other profiles may reveal up.

You can read each therapist’s profile, see how they present themselves and whether or not you feel comfy with them and what they provide. When you discover someone you like, all you have to do is click the ‘Get started’ button and you will be triggered to pay and get the therapy rolling.

Payments are made on a regular monthly basis, and there’s only one strategy to pick from. As mentioned above, you get limitless texting and one live session a week. The cost varies between $90 and $120 per week– depending on your location and asked for treatment. You can pay with either credit/ debit card or Paypal.

” Mental pain is less remarkable than physical discomfort, however it is more typical and also more difficult to bear. The frequent attempt to hide mental pain increases the problem: It is easier to state ‘My tooth is aching’ than to state ‘My heart is broken.'” -C.S. Lewis

” Every act of life, from the early morning tooth brush to the good friends at dinner, ended up being an effort. I hated the night when I could not sleep, and I disliked the day because it approached night.” -F. Scott Fitzgerald

” Individuals who have actually never ever dealt with depression think it’s just being sad or remaining in a tiff. That’s not what depression is for me; it’s falling into a state of grayness and feeling numb.” -Dan Reynolds

” It was against my principles and all, but I was feeling so depressed I didn’t even believe. That’s the whole difficulty. When you’re feeling really depressed, you can’t even believe.” -JD. Salinger

” I sob a lot. My feelings are really near to my surface. I don’t want to hold anything in so it festers and turns into pus– a pustule of emotion that exploded into a festering cesspool of depression.” -Nicolas Cage
